Canario Last Name Facts
Where Does The Last Name Canario Come From? nationality or country of origin
The surname Canario is most common in The Dominican Republic. It may also appear in the variant forms: Canário. Click here to see other possible spellings of this name.
How Common Is The Last Name Canario? popularity and diffusion
The surname Canario is the 49,560th most numerous family name on earth. It is borne by approximately 1 in 702,211 people. This surname occurs predominantly in The Americas, where 85 percent of Canario reside; 42 percent reside in South America and 37 percent reside in Hispano-Caribbean. Canario is also the 900,062nd most commonly used first name internationally, borne by 109 people.
The surname is most numerous in The Dominican Republic, where it is held by 3,883 people, or 1 in 2,687. Without taking into account The Dominican Republic this surname occurs in 28 countries. It also occurs in Brazil, where 19 percent reside and Argentina, where 12 percent reside.
